Position Purpose

The selected candidate will work with researchers, community members, and decision-makers to develop modeling, analysis, visualization, decision support, and educational tools for a project involving reinforcement learning and game theory. Desired areas of expertise include machine learning, statistical analysis of large datasets, optimization techniques, and development of web-based graphical user interfaces.
